
- Forum-Beiträge: 11.646
14.06.2013, 15:36:37 via App
14.06.2013 15:36:37 via App
Suspend/resume handling is based on @thachtunganh's earlier implementation but because it's completely untested atmel phones may kill kittens and cause thermonuclear wars.
Refer to my last beta post for sysfs entries although this one has also everything turned on by default.
It'd be appreciated if someone can check whether normal s2w without stroke enabled works for atmel screens. I've no way of testing it myself and if no one else will, it'll end up in the nightlies as broken. You can disable stroke2wake with filemanagers or in terminal app:
For synaptics it has pretty nasty hack for sleep state problem. It works ok for s2w because it's not time-sensitive but with dt2w you may encounter on-off event after second try when the first one failed. I spotted a better i2c_transfer() handling in atmel driver and will try to implement something similar to synaptics driver hoping that it will fix the problem which originates from bad error handling for i2c_transfer().
As a bonus, it's also compiled with gcc 4.8 now thanks to @sparksco's pull request to change memory allocator from SLUB to SLAB because the first one seems to hate gcc 4.8.
Zitat von Mustavaalkosta.......
Die Warheit schmeckt gut wenn man den Bauch voller Lügen hat! ~Muhammad Ali~